My Buying Guides on Jurassic Park Ford Explorer Jada Die Cast Hollywood

When I started looking for the Jurassic Park Ford Explorer Jada Die Cast Hollywood model, I quickly realized there are a few things I needed to check before buying. Since this collectible is popular with both movie fans and die-cast collectors, I wanted to make sure I got the best version for my money. Here’s my personal buying guide based on what I would look for.

1. I Check the Scale and Size

One of the first things I look at is the scale. I always want to know how big the model is compared to other die-cast cars in my collection. The Jurassic Park Ford Explorer models usually come in a size that feels display-friendly, but I still make sure it fits well on my shelf or in my display case.

2. I Look at the Movie Accuracy

Since I’m buying this for its Jurassic Park connection, I pay close attention to the details. I check whether the paint, decals, roof lights, and overall shape match the Ford Explorer from the movie. For me, the closer it looks to the original film vehicle, the more worth it feels.

3. I Compare the Build Quality

I always inspect the build quality before I buy. I want a die-cast model that feels solid in my hand, with clean paintwork and well-attached parts. If the wheels roll smoothly and the doors or features line up properly, that usually tells me the model is made well.

4. I Decide Whether I Want a Display Piece or a Toy

My reason for buying matters a lot. If I want it mainly as a collectible, I focus on display appeal, detail, and packaging. If I want something more interactive, I check whether it has moving parts or is sturdy enough for handling. Knowing my purpose helps me choose the right version.

5. I Pay Attention to Packaging

Packaging is important to me, especially if I plan to keep the model sealed. I look for a box or blister pack that is in good condition and includes official branding. For collectors, packaging can add value, so I always check for dents, tears, or fading before I purchase.

6. I Check the Price Against Similar Models

I never buy the first one I see. I compare prices across different sellers to make sure I’m getting a fair deal. Sometimes the same model can vary a lot in price depending on whether it is new, rare, or part of a special edition. I try to balance price with condition and authenticity.

7. I Verify Authenticity

Because this is a licensed collectible, I make sure it is an authentic Jada Die Cast Hollywood product. I look for official markings, branding, and seller reputation. I prefer buying from trusted stores or sellers with good reviews so I can avoid counterfeits or low-quality copies.

8. I Read Reviews Before Buying

I find customer reviews very helpful. They often tell me things I can’t see in product photos, such as paint issues, packaging quality, or whether the model feels durable. I like reading both positive and negative feedback so I can make a more informed choice.

9. I Think About Collectibility

If I believe the item may become harder to find later, I consider buying sooner rather than waiting. Limited editions, special packaging, or models tied to a popular franchise like Jurassic Park can hold collector interest. I always ask myself whether I’m buying for immediate enjoyment or long-term value.

10. I Choose the Seller Carefully

I prefer sellers who provide clear photos, honest descriptions, and reliable shipping. Since collectible die-cast models can get damaged in transit, I look for sellers who package items securely. Good customer service also matters to me in case I need help after purchase.
